标签存档: WordPress

WordPress for SAE 补丁发布 附安装教程

当前版本:1.1

移植 WordPress 主程序至 SAE 的步骤其实只有一个,就是修改附件上传. 为了方便各位使用最新版的 WordPress以及防止升级后需要重新移植,我已经把附件移植做成了插件 ChroloAttachment.

本补丁包含:

  • ChloroAttachment | 附件上传兼容插件,已放入 mu-plugins ,自动启动
  • sae_app_wizard.xml | SAE 的一键安装向导
  • memcache object-cache | Memcached 缓存
  • hyper-db | MySQL 数据库读写分离
  • nospamnx | 中文环境下反英文垃圾评论的插件
  • wp-mail-smtp | 使用 SMTP 发送邮件的插件
  • google-sitemap-generator | 经过修改的 SAE 用站点地图生成器
  • 继续阅读 »

    让 WordPress 兼容 SAE 附件上传的插件:ChloroAttachment

    试过才知道原来 WordPress for SAE 升级起来那么方便. 我本来使用的是很久以前应用仓库里的 3.2.1, 最近突然发现应用仓库里的升级到 3.4.1 了,但那已经是去年六月的事了,如今都 3.5.1 了,于是就自己升级了.

    我先注册了一个新应用做测试,我把 SAE 移植版的 3.4.1 装好以后直接把 3.5.1 覆盖上,然后就… 成功了…… 但是很快我就发现附件上传不能使用. 也就是说其实原版 WordPress 只要配置好数据库就是能直接在 SAE 上跑的?果然是牛X的项目.

    好,切入正题. 由于发现不能上传附件,我就开始找手动修复(或者说重新移植)的方法,我觉得大不了再把尘封已久的 ChloroWrapper 请出来呗.. 移植方法 其实很简单,相比于以前移植 thbr、smf 来说工作量根本不是一个数量级的. 但是这个方法其实也并非一劳永逸,由于修改了内核文件,再次升级之后依然会造成附件失效.

    继续阅读 »

    Hello World

    WordPress在SAE上架好好几天了,一直没空写博文。比赛似乎都扎堆在了这两天,又是赶论文又是做FTC的。昨天创新大赛的网络提交截止,明天是FTC的调试,后天比赛。

    新浪个人觉得还是个良心企业,在国内的环境中各个产品都做得很厚道。渣浪视频是唯一一个上传不打水印的视频分享站点,渣浪微博是山寨twitter最到位的站点,SAE是国内最舒服的PHP云。SAE的确是便宜,而且用多少收多少,还不用考虑乱七八糟的事情,什么网速啊并发数啊之类。THBR转到SAE上来以后几个仅剩的忠实玩家表示体验很不错,看来十几个小时的移植没白费。顺带吐槽一下世纪初的PHP代码风格,想来我居然是看着这代码学的PHP甚至是HTML、CSS、JS。一直被vIstaswx吐槽说太落后,让我很怨念。拿到SAE的python测试资格以后果断开始学起了python,打算做一个云推送。无奈这东西理解起来比想象中的困难得多,而且SAE环境真心不适合用来学一门语言。本来以为python可以完成node.js一样的效果,但是看了几个用异步框架的comet,最终都还是靠延时触发的。鉴于这东西学起来实在太费劲,在用户量难以承受之前还是老老实实玩PHP吧。本来想看看SAE的追逐对象GAE的,结果发现这货不支持PHP。好吧作为一个不入流的业余PHP开发者,随你们鄙视好了= =

    继续阅读 »